Yesterday

Yesterday

Yesterday: I saw a glimpse of yesterday
All  the flood plain was a waterway
My  eyes took in bare half sunken trees
Troubles stirred the wispy misty breeze
Seemed then as I were taken back in time
So I should witness that primeval clime
Far into some long forgotten past
Away from here I travelled eons vast

Now I see
It all becomes clear to me
Looks are never what they seem
As I journey, through my dream
Though my years are rolling by
They’re never still, they seem to fly
Here today, but on the morrow gone
To some long distant place anon
Stay the time I will be moving on

Oh, how I am, but a grain of dust
I lived and loved on this Earthly crust
Believe someone of this future clay
In images a gift, they will say
Yesterday: I saw a glimpse of yesterday
